Sorts Of Veterinarian Surgeries
When a pet dog requires surgical treatment, understanding the different kinds of vet surgical treatments can aid animal proprietors make notified decisions. Veterinary surgeries can be generally categorized into 3 primary types: elective, urgent, and emergency situation surgical procedures. Elective surgical treatments, such as spaying or neutering, are prepared procedures that are not immediately dangerous. Immediate surgical treatments, like those for international body elimination, must be performed quickly however are not serious in the moment. Emergency surgical procedures, such as those dealing with extreme injury or internal bleeding, are essential and call for instant attention.Additionally, surgeries can differ in complexity, ranging from minimally invasive laparoscopic procedures to much more extensive open surgical procedures. Each sort of surgery lugs its own risks and recovery procedures. Comprehending these classifications permits animal owners to take part in meaningful conversations with veterinarians, causing much better results for their beloved pets.

Pre-Surgery Checklist Essentials
Guaranteeing a smooth surgical experience for an animal needs mindful preparation and interest to information. A pre-surgery list is essential for pet proprietors to adhere to. First, confirming the scheduled surgical treatment day and time is vital. Proprietors should additionally validate that their pet has actually not eaten according to the veterinarian's guidelines, normally for 8-12 hours before surgical treatment. Gathering essential clinical documents, including inoculation history, is very important for the veterinarian's testimonial. It is also suggested to prepare a comfy area at home for the family pet's healing after surgical procedure. Proprietors should have a plan for transportation to and from the veterinary facility, making certain that the family pet is protected and comfortable throughout the journey. Following these steps can considerably enhance the surgical experience.

Anesthesia and Pain Management
Reliable anesthetic and discomfort management are necessary parts of vet surgical treatment, guaranteeing that family pets continue to be comfy and secure throughout the procedure. Vets examine each pet dog's specific demands, thinking about variables such as age, weight, health and wellness status, and the kind of surgical treatment being performed.Anesthesia protocols commonly consist of a mix of pre-anesthetic medications, induction agents, and inhalant anesthetics, enabling accurate control over the animal's degree of consciousness. Surveillance throughout surgery is important; vets constantly observe important indicators to attend to any type of possible issues promptly.Pain administration strategies may include opioids,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ory medications (NSAIDs), and anesthetics, tailored to the pet dog's specific scenario. This diverse approach assists reduce pain and promotes a smoother medical experience. By focusing on efficient anesthesia and pain administration, veterinary experts improve the overall well-being of animals undertaking operations, ensuring they get the highest possible requirement of treatment.

Acknowledging Issues After Surgical Procedure
Exactly how can pet proprietors determine difficulties after surgical treatment? Understanding of certain indicators is vital for making sure the wellness of family pets throughout recuperation. Common indications consist of extreme swelling, soreness, or discharge at the medical site, which might signify infection. Additionally, relentless discomfort, suggested by yawping or unwillingness to relocate, must prompt immediate attention. Changes in cravings or water consumption can additionally suggest difficulties; a reduction in these habits might signify pain or distress.Moreover, family pet proprietors ought to monitor their pets for any uncommon actions, such as sleepiness or trouble breathing, as these can be signs of significant concerns. Throwing up or looseness of the bowels adhering to surgery might call for urgent veterinary evaluation. Recognizing these difficulties early can greatly impact a pet dog's recuperation process, emphasizing the significance of caution and punctual communication with a veterinarian for any type of concerning signs and symptoms.
